From 51716b027810c91e7f9a8a8e84971917861da747 Mon Sep 17 00:00:00 2001 From: Tiago Queiroz Date: Thu, 6 Nov 2025 15:46:06 -0500 Subject: [PATCH] Use logp.NewNopLogger to avoid panic on test Use logp.NewNopLogger on TestRunnerFactoryWithCommonInputSettings to avoid panic: " Log in goroutine after TestRunnerFactoryWithCommonInputSettings has completed" --- filebeat/channel/runner_test.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/filebeat/channel/runner_test.go b/filebeat/channel/runner_test.go index 94c7d0a59330..308965bca5ae 100644 --- a/filebeat/channel/runner_test.go +++ b/filebeat/channel/runner_test.go @@ -246,7 +246,7 @@ index: "%{[fields.log_type]}-%{[agent.version]}-%{+yyyy.MM.dd}" cfg, err := conf.NewConfigWithYAML([]byte(configYAML), configYAML) require.NoError(t, err) - b := beat.Info{Logger: logptest.NewTestingLogger(t, "")} // not important for the test + b := beat.Info{Logger: logp.NewNopLogger()} // not important for the test rf := &runnerFactoryMock{ clientCount: 3, // we will create 3 clients from the wrapped pipeline }